GM has confirmed the new Cadillac ATS will come with a diesel.

http://www.autoblog.com/2012/01/08/2013-cadillac-ats-debuts-in-detroit-diesel-engine-confirmed/

"During the presentation, Reuss also confirmed that the ATS will get a diesel engine in its first life-cycle, though specific details are unavailable as of this writing. We know that GM is already working on a small diesel mill for the Cruze sedan, so the new oil-burning ATS could use a version of this engine, if not the same exact one."

GM constantly referenced both the Audi A4 and BMW 3 Series as their target with this car. With a reasonablly powerful diesel (not that crazy thing the 335d has), and priced in the $40s optioned out, this could be a car to watch. Of course, "first life-cycle" could translate into 2015 or later. Still time for VW to get a TDI A4 to the US. Of course, I'm waiting for the TDI Tiguan :D

I hope they design a true diesel.

Some of us remember the Oldsmobile 350 gasoline engine that GM converted to diesel. It proved to be a nightmare.
A common misconception.

The Olds LF9 5.7L V8 diesel did share the same bore and stroke as the L34 350 V8 gas engine, but the block and head design were substantially different, particularly the LF9 DX block and D3A heads which corrected earlier head-bolt design shortcomings.

The big 3 all have tons of diesels in Europe. Many of the chassis' are identical yet here they offer no diesel option, just a 3.0L V6. What a joke.

We buy horsepower and drive torque.

In Europe they buy cars by mpg ratings (or L/100kms), power is secondary. MPG is usually the first question the salesperson has to field. That's what pushes car makers there.
